Recap of the tour
First, we checked out the National Orchids Garden where we saw many wild and hybrid orchids.
Then, we stopped at Marina Bay overlooking the iconic Marina Bay Sands and learned of the story of Merlion. We saw Raffles, the founder of modern Singapore and visited the old parliament house before making it along our Singapore River into Fullerton Hotel, the former General Post Office.
Next, Bernard drove us to the oldest Chinese temple in Singapore, Thian Hock Keng. After which, we made our way to the heart of Chinatown. Along the way, you tried the pandan chiffon cake. Then, we also had lunch at Chinatown hawker centre where you tried a local snack, popiah (fresh spring roll), carrot cake, chicken rice where you washed it down with the tiger beer.
Lastly, we visited Gardens by the Bay, the 2 conservatory domes, Flower Dome and Cloud Forest where you saw more cherry blossoms where you thought you were done with in Tokyo and the second tallest indoor waterfall in the world.
